Poor indoor air quality is one of the top five most urgent enviornmental risks to public health
Proper ventilation will always make a positive contribution to indoor air quality aiding in the control of contaminants including moisture and mold
Indoor aie quality is important to human health because we spend over 80% of our time indoors. Tight insulation, too much humidity and other factors can lead to unhealthy air in your home or workplace, causing a number of health problems
Improving ventilation and airflow is basic to air quality, especially if your home is new or recently remodeled

An ERV works much like the HRV but it is designed with a different type core. The enthalpic core at the center of the unit transfers heat and moisture from the incoming air to the outgoing air. The air brought into the living area is cooled and the humidity is reduced for maximum comfort. The load on your air conditioner is less and you save on cooling costs.
